Brewing Instructions
Brewing Instructions
Brew for 3–5 minutes in hot water (150–170ºF, 65ºC–76ºC) to achieve a full-bodied flavor. For a brighter, cleaner taste, brew in cold water. Optionally, use a traditional yerba mate cup (or cuia) and bombilla/bomba (filtered straw) until the flavor fades. Add a touch of honey for sweetness. Enjoy!
